Midas Tumulus

Trip No.6  Entry No.50  Date Added: 4th Mar 2011
Site Type: Artificial Mound Country: Turkey
Visited: Yes on 23rd Aug 1993

Midas Tumulus

Midas Tumulus submitted by davidmorgan on 10th Dec 2006. The largest and richest Phrygian burial (over 50 metres in height, 300 metres in diameter). It was probably built by Midas for his predecessor.
